Hand-knotted in Sweden circa 1970s, this vintage Scandinavian rya pile rug by Ritva Puotila brings the long-pile tradition into a distinctly mid-century register. Woven in wool, it balances artisanal texture with the relaxed modern sensibility that made Swedish rya rugs so compelling to designers and collectors alike.
The composition rests on a deep crimson ground punctuated by oversized abstract floral medallions in burnt orange, rust, burgundy, and flashes of plum. Rather than a rigid border-and-center layout, the design relies on soft, irregular repetition and generous spacing, allowing each rounded form to read almost like a painted motif suspended in the pile.
Its shaggy surface gives the palette unusual depth, shifting from wine-dark shadows to warmer terracotta highlights as the light changes. The result is a vintage wool rug with strong decorative rhythm and ample atmosphere, well suited to a seating area, bedroom, or library corner that calls for color, tactility, and a quietly expressive Scandinavian presence.
